MATTER OF RED HOOK 160, LLC v. 2M MECH., LLC

2019-05797. Index No. 501742/19.

203 A.D.3d 932 (2022)

161 N.Y.S.3d 806

2022 NY Slip Op 01794

In the Matter of Red Hook 160, LLC, Respondent, v. 2M Mechanical, LLC,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ided March 16, 2022.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Azam & Hertz, LLP ( Khalid Azam and Cox Padmore Skolnik & Shakarchy LLP, New York, NY [ Stefan B. Kalina and Steven D. Skolnik ], of counsel), for appellant.

Smith, Gambrell & Russell, LLP, New York, NY ( Michael R. Glanzman and Daniel Q. Horner of counsel), for respondent.

LaSalle, P.J., Connolly, Iannacci and Wooten, JJ., concur.


Ordered that the order is reversed insofar as appealed from, on the law, with costs, and that branch of the petitioner's motion which was to cancel a mechanic's lien is denied.

On or about December 30, 2018, the appellant, 2M Mechanical, LLC (hereinafter 2M), filed a notice of mechanic's lien against real property owned by the petitioner, Red Hook 160, LLC (hereinafter Red Hook). Red Hook served a demand for an itemized statement pursuant to Lien Law § 38, and...
